Best Practices for Rotate Image for Twitter

When rotating images for Twitter, it's essential to consider the file format and quality settings to achieve optimal results. For images with transparency, use PNG format to maintain clarity. JPEG is ideal for photographs, while PNG is recommended for graphics. Test different rotation angles to find the best orientation for your content. Always backup your original image before making changes to avoid irreversible mistakes.
